Words of Inspiration - The Modern Day Prophet
When we hear the word "prophet," our minds often race to predictions—someone foreseeing earthquakes, wars, or end-times events. And yes, God does occasionally reveal the future to His servants. But that's not the primary calling of a prophet. The heart of prophetic ministry is bringing clarity to God's word and faithfully delivering His message to the people He places in our path.
Words of Inspiration - The Book of Ezekiel Introduction
Ezekiel ministered to people who thought God was done with them. They sat by foreign waters weeping, unable to sing the Lord's song. But Ezekiel proclaimed that God's glory follows His people even into captivity, and His promises outlast human failure.
